Review of American Roulette (Cryptologic)

Cryptologic's American roulette complies with standard Atlantic City Gaming rules. It is played with a standard American roulette wheel: 36 numbers plus the single and the double zero, resulting in a 5.26% casino house edge for all bets except even money bets.

Surrender rule

Even money bets have an house edge of only 2.63%, because Cryptologic offers "surrender", which they call the "Zero or Double Zero rule". What this means is that if you lose an even money bet (Red-Black, Odd-Even or High-Low), half of your bet will be returned to you if the ball landed on the single or the double zero (without this rule you would lose your entire bet in this scenario).

Bets available

Cryptologic's American roulette offers the standard nine bets that are available in all American roulette games. For a summary of those bets and their payoffs click here.

Betting limits

These may vary per casino. Last time we checked both Omni and CS Casino had betting limits of $5 to $300, while 3Diamonds casino offered limits from $3 to $400.

Betting history

In the left bottom corner a display shows the results of the previous spins.

Skip your turn

You don't have to bet on each spin because you can use the "pass" button to skip your turn.
